The State of Generative AI in Enterprise: From Ideation to Execution

Synopsis: Generative AI adoption has evolved rapidly, shifting from pilot programs to large-scale enterprise deployment. This session will explore how leading organizations are integrating AI into their workflows, the key industries driving AI investment, and the impact on productivity, revenue generation, and cost savings.

AI Agents, Multimodal AI, and the Future of Automation

Synopsis: The evolution of AI from rule-based models to autonomous AI agents capable of multimodal interactions (text, images, audio, and video) is transforming business operations. This session will cover advancements in agentic AI, real-world applications, and how organizations can leverage autonomous AI for business process automation, customer interactions, and decision-making.

AI Governance, Responsible AI, and Compliance in the Enterprise

Synopsis: With the rise of Generative AI, enterprises face new challenges around regulatory compliance, data privacy, and ethical AI usage. This session will discuss best practices for Responsible AI (RAI), risk mitigation strategies, and how organizations can align AI deployments with evolving regulations such as the EU AI Act.

Metatron Consulting’s AI Readiness Methodology: Your Blueprint for Responsible and Scalable AI!

In today’s landscape, responsible AI adoption requires a structured, regulatory-aligned approach. Metatron Consulting’s AI Readiness Methodology delivers just that—a clear, step-by-step framework to ensure AI integration that’s ethical, compliant, and future-ready.

🔹 Phase 1: Assess Current State

  • AI Governance & Strategic Alignment: Conduct a thorough assessment of current AI capabilities, identifying gaps and aligning with business goals and regulatory standards like the EU AI Act and GDPR.
  • Define a tailored AI mission and ethical guidelines that serve as a foundation for responsible AI.

🔹 Phase 2: Design a Strong AI Framework

  • Governance Board and Compliance Structures: Establish an AI Governance Board comprising cross-functional leaders (IT, HR, legal, and business) to oversee responsible AI, ensuring ethical standards and legal compliance.
  • Data Management & Governance: Develop data protocols to maintain quality, privacy, and compliance with regulations, forming the backbone of reliable AI outputs.
  • Cybersecurity & Risk Management: Integrate AI-specific security measures, risk controls, and continuous monitoring to protect data integrity and mitigate model risks.

🔹 Phase 3: Implement with Ethics and Empowerment

  • Ethical AI & Human Oversight: Embed human oversight in critical AI processes to ensure fairness, transparency, and accountability, mitigating bias in decision-making.
  • Workforce Development & Change Management: Provide targeted training and change management support to equip teams with AI literacy and readiness for AI-driven transformation.

🔹 Phase 4: Sustain, Scale, and Evolve

  • Compliance & Continuous Monitoring: Establish regular audits and monitoring systems to ensure ongoing compliance, from privacy checks to performance evaluations.
  • Sustainability & Partnerships: Integrate sustainability into AI processes and build partnerships with academia and industry to stay on top of regulatory changes and advancements.
